#24de9d h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#24de9d is composed of 14.1% red, 87.1% green and 61.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 29.3%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 159 degrees, a saturation of 73.8% and a lightness of 50.6%. #24de9d color hex could be obtained by blending #48ffff with #00bd3b.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000302 is the darkest color, while #f1fdf9 is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b8783 is the less saturated color, while #07fba6 is the most saturated one.
